Family & Households in Ngunnawal

How families and households are made up across the area.

About 63% of families in Ngunnawal are couples with children, making it a strong hub for family life. Most homes here are larger than in other similar areas, with a typical household of 2.6 people. This focus on families is a key feature of the local community.

Households

Average household size.

Most homes are larger than in other similar areas, typically holding 2.6 people. While nearly 30% of households consist of two people, only 24.4% of residents live alone, which is a little below the national figure.

Families

Family types and one-parent families.

One-parent families make up 13.8% of the total, a figure that is higher than most areas and a little above the territory average. The rest of the family landscape is dominated by couples, with 22.2% having no children.
